What's hard to build
Access reviews require integrations with HRIS systems (Workday, SuccessFactors, BambooHR), identity providers (Okta, Azure), and potentially custom on-prem directories. Each integration is fragile, and compliance/audit requirements mean building audit trails that pass SOC 2 scrutiny.
